Start your day at Liberty State Park, a sprawling waterfront park offering stunning views of the Manhattan skyline and the Statue of Liberty. Take a leisurely walk along the waterfront promenade, visit the Liberty Science Center, or enjoy a picnic in the park. Admission is free, and you can spend around 2-3 hours here. [Cost: Free]
Head to Downtown Jersey City, a vibrant neighborhood filled with trendy shops, art galleries, and diverse dining options. Explore Grove Street, the main thoroughfare, lined with charming boutiques and cafes. Grab a delicious lunch at one of the local eateries, such as Taqueria Downtown, known for its mouthwatering tacos. Spend around 2 hours here. [Cost: Lunch - $10-20]
Make your way to the Liberty Science Center, a state-of-the-art interactive museum perfect for all ages. Discover fascinating exhibits on science, technology, and nature, including the largest planetarium in the Western Hemisphere. Spend a few hours exploring the various exhibits and participating in hands-on activities. [Cost: Admission - $22]
Take a short trip to the neighboring city of Hoboken, known for its lively atmosphere and breathtaking views of the Manhattan skyline. Stroll along the picturesque waterfront, indulge in some delicious baked goods from Carlo's Bakery (made famous by the TV show "Cake Boss"), or visit the Hoboken Historical Museum. Spend around 2 hours here. [Cost: Dessert - $5-10]
Finish off your day with a delightful dinner in Newark's Ironbound District, a vibrant neighborhood renowned for its Portuguese and Brazilian cuisine. Explore the numerous restaurants offering delectable dishes, from traditional seafood to mouthwatering grilled meats. Enjoy the lively atmosphere and immerse yourself in the local food culture. [Cost: Dinner - $20-40]
For a unique experience, venture off the beaten path and explore the diverse neighborhoods of Jersey City. Visit the vibrant Journal Square, known for its cultural diversity and bustling Indian markets. Also, consider exploring the up-and-coming neighborhood of Bergen-Lafayette, filled with art galleries, hip cafes, and local boutiques. These hidden gems offer a glimpse into the local culture and provide a memorable experience beyond the usual tourist attractions.
